Online Class Availability at Southside Virginia Community College
Online coursework is an option at Southside Virginia Community College. Among 3,306 students, 976 (30%) studied exclusively online and 772 (23%) took at least some classes online.
Earnings for Computer Information Systems Graduates from Southside Virginia Community College
Graduates of Southside Virginia Community College’s Computer Information Systems program earn at the following median levels (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$24,667 |
| 3 years | $24,089 |
| 4 years | $33,329 |
| 5 years | $37,115 |
How does this compare to the school overall? At the four-year mark, Computer Information Systems graduates from Southside Virginia Community College earn a median of $33,329, compared with $32,207 for all Southside Virginia Community College graduates — about 3% higher than the school-wide median.
Student Demographics & Diversity
The following sections describe the student demographics for Computer Information Systems graduates at Southside Virginia Community College, by degree type.
Program-wide, Computer Information Systems graduates at Southside Virginia Community College are 18% women (7) and 82% men (32).
Computer Information Systems Associate’s Program at Southside Virginia Community College
Of the 10 associate’s computer information systems degrees awarded at Southside Virginia Community College, 30% were women (3) and 70% were men (7).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Computer Information Systems associate’s degree recipients at Southside Virginia Community College.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 4 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 1 |
| Black / African American | 4 |
| International (Nonresident) | 1 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 50% of Computer Information Systems associate’s degree recipients at Southside Virginia Community College, higher than the national average of 47%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
